The ceremony is expected to take place at Sackville Landing in Halifax between 11 a.m. and noon. The Department of National Defence said the flyby is meant to recognize the ship’s wartime service and legacy. According to the department, the aircraft will be at an altitude no lower than 500 feet above the highest obstacle over ground level.
